找回密码
 注册
搜索
热搜: 超星 读书 找书
查看: 890|回复: 0

[【讨论】] 【原创】关于人工智能的实现

[复制链接]
发表于 2006-3-13 10:38:41 | 显示全部楼层 |阅读模式
觉得好的话就给我加威望,我不要积分。
关于人工智能的实现
我学计算机的,这是我昨天和同学聊天时的突发奇想,很粗陋,同学都说“太玄了,神经病”,欢迎大家批评。
研究事物,要从最根本的本源说起,那么我们看看“智能”实现的硬件条件。
人脑是由脑细胞组成的,这个和电脑由元器件组成倒很相近,所以似乎人工智能是能实现的,但是我们忽略了它的工作环境和状态。

目前关于人脑细胞方面,大致的结论是通过生物电信号和化学信号互相刺激与联系而形成大脑工作的,而计算机的元器件,是根据微电路的通断产生不同信号进而工作的。

这就造成了人脑和计算机工作模式在本质上的不同。计算机的工作单位只有两种状态:通、断,数学上这离散变量,只有1、0两个值,所以他是2进制的。而人脑的工作单位的状态是一个很复杂的,根据生物电信号的强弱和化学信号的浓度是无法穷举的,因为这两个量在数学上都是连续变量,是从mini(最低值)到max(最高值)的一段连续的实数。这就决定了我们人脑的工作实际上是“无数”进制的。

(以下开始我自己也觉得很难自圆其说)我觉得,确定的东西只能决定确定的东西,不确定的东西只能决定不确定的东西,比如,我们无法用确定的有限个自然数通过运算得到一个变量X。也就是说,电脑不能实现不确定结果的“模糊概念”,而人脑可以。

我们可以判断什么是“好”,什么是“坏”,什么是多,什么是少,而电脑不行,他必须有一个参照量进行对比,然而,有了参照量,就不是一个“模糊概念”了,并且参照量本身,实际上也是一个“模糊概念”。
下面我举两个例子(例子是自己举的,不是科学上的经典例子):
1.沙堆问题:
一粒粒沙子放下去,总有一个时候,我们可以说,这成了一个“沙堆”,但是从沙子到沙堆的过程,是没有临界点的,你不能说堆到某个确定数目他就变成“沙堆”了,而减掉一粒沙子它就不是沙堆了,电脑只能一个个沙子累加,没有参照量,他就无法确定多少沙子堆在一起“是沙堆”,并且这仅仅是数量问题,还有放沙子的方式,你平铺一层沙子铺得再多,它也不是沙堆,铺两层,显然也不是,但是若干层之后,这可以说是“沙堆”了。因此,所以,是不是沙堆完全由我们“认为它是不是沙堆”决定,而没有一个参考标准,因为这个标注也是不确定的。
2.“好坏”问题:
我们可以判断一个人的“好坏”,但这和我们的心情、具体事件都有关系。说一个坏人,你可以说他“死不足惜”“坏事干尽”“不是好东西”……这种话我们无法穷举,而且虽然有的有程度差异,但是都可以形容同一个坏人(当然,差异太大的不算比如“不太乖”和“穷凶极恶”),完全看我们的心情决定,但是电脑不行,你的给每句“坏话”都评上权重(这不可能实现,因为“坏话”是模糊的不可穷举的),然后告诉它“XX情节”(情节轻重程度本身也是模糊的不可穷举的)适用“XX权重”,显然这是不可能的,评价一个人,完全也是由我们“怎么想”决定。
我觉得,“模糊概念”是人工智能的最大瓶颈,能实现模糊概念,就离人工智能不远了。
假设有一点,电脑能够运算这样的程序:

if a==some/much/little(不是定义的变量而是程序本身的关键词)
  ……

那么电脑就快要智能了。但是,根据0.1二进制,我认为本质上它是不能判断什么叫some/much/little,因为这种量是在变的,是具体情况具体分析的,而情况的数量是不可穷举的。

那是不是计算机不能实现人工只能呢?我认为也不尽然,因为电路不仅有通断两个确定状态,他还有电压、电流等很多参数,如果我们有一天能够实现基本元件利用连续变量进行工作的计算机,并且我们对大脑的工作原理有了充分认识,那么我们是有技术实现人工智能的,因为那只是依样画葫芦而已
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|网上读书园地

GMT+8, 2024-11-6 13:35 , Processed in 0.257591 second(s), 5 queries , Redis On.

Powered by Discuz! X3.5

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表